你查询的IP:[119.78.48.93]  地理位置:中国科技网

最新查询125.215.3.17 121.16.58.38 116.2.61.158 119.41.53.51 121.16.16.108 124.88.3.138 116.4.99.242 58.32.16.168 58.24.114.66 119.78.48.93 203.196.44.144 124.160.239.134 123.136.80.174 203.223.20.4 203.156.192.48 202.38.158.0 202.141.160.79 162.105.174.213 202.127.216.51 116.58.208.222 202.112.18.12 221.14.105.66 124.42.243.115 118.80.189.142 119.60.106.31 122.96.26.63 123.49.128.135 222.240.109.166 203.161.192.78 203.86.252.122 118.88.32.173